Designing Staircases to British Standards


Staircases serve a purpose and provide structure, acting as key design features in both residential and commercial buildings. In the UK, staircase design must comply with statutory requirements while also ensuring usability. Every project begins with a space assessment, taking into account floor openings, ceiling heights, and adjacent walls to determine if a custom layout is best suited. Consideration is also given to routine foot traffic, with tread dimensions, riser heights, and handrail placement aligned with British standards.

On-Site Precision


Installation is as critical as design. No matter how well-made, skilled staircase installers are needed to align, secure, and certify. UK staircase installers often work with builders, architects, and site managers to reduce disruption, especially in commercial environments. Their practical knowledge makes them able to adapt while preserving design intent.



Staircases for Residential and Commercial Use


Domestic staircase projects typically prioritise comfort and safety, whereas commercial installations must withstand higher usage. In both cases, working with one firm for design to install can reduce errors, offering consistent outcomes across all phases.
